WAVE is a practical and empowering self-defense program that teaches safety strategies that participants can use in situations ranging from verbal harassment to physical assault. This 2-part introductory class will feature discussion and activities around the five components of self-defense (Think, Yell, Run, Fight, and Tell) with a specific focus on verbal boundary-setting skills. Participants will also be taught some easy-to-learn physical techniques.
This program is trauma-informed, and designed to empower individuals and build their confidence. You don’t need to be an athlete to learn self-defense! WAVE is for people of all genders, skills, abilities, sizes and body types.
